What can a coach do for you? Cycling coaches work very hard to help their athletes reach their individual goals.
Most coaches do this by first interviewing the athlete, providing or facilitating testing, and designing programs
that the athlete will follow on a weekly basis. Communication is usually done through email, websites, or phone.
Coaches also may provide skills work (just like in other sports), one-on-one or group training sessions, and various
other activities to increase performance. The coaches listed below are friendly, incredibly knowledgible, and are
